The Versatility Of Formed Sheet Metal

formed sheet metal is a versatile material that is used in a variety of industries. From automotive to aerospace, formed sheet metal plays a crucial role in the manufacturing process. With its ability to be shaped and molded into complex designs, formed sheet metal offers a wide range of possibilities for creating unique and innovative products.

One of the key benefits of formed sheet metal is its flexibility. Unlike other materials, such as wood or plastic, sheet metal can be bent, folded, and shaped into virtually any design. This allows manufacturers to create components that are tailored to specific specifications, making it ideal for custom applications.

In addition to its flexibility, formed sheet metal is also known for its strength and durability. Sheet metal is typically made from materials such as steel, aluminum, or copper, which are known for their strong and resilient properties. This makes formed sheet metal an ideal choice for applications where strength and durability are essential, such as in the construction of buildings or vehicles.

Another advantage of formed sheet metal is its cost-effectiveness. Sheet metal is a relatively inexpensive material, making it an attractive option for manufacturers looking to keep production costs down. Additionally, sheet metal is highly recyclable, further reducing its environmental impact and overall cost of production.

formed sheet metal is also highly resistant to corrosion and rust, making it a long-lasting and low-maintenance material. This makes it an ideal choice for outdoor applications or products that are exposed to harsh environmental conditions.

In the automotive industry, formed sheet metal is used to create a wide range of components, from body panels to exhaust systems. The ability to form sheet metal into complex shapes allows manufacturers to create sleek and aerodynamic designs that improve performance and fuel efficiency.

In the aerospace industry, formed sheet metal is used to create lightweight yet durable components for aircraft and spacecraft. The strength-to-weight ratio of sheet metal makes it an ideal material for applications where weight is a critical factor, such as in the construction of aircraft wings or fuselages.

In the architecture and construction industries, formed sheet metal is used to create a variety of structural elements, such as roofing, siding, and gutters. The durability and weather resistance of sheet metal make it an ideal choice for buildings that need to withstand the elements and maintain their structural integrity over time.
